Easy Un-Stuffed Pork Chops
- 2 one-inch pork chops, center cut and bone in
- 2 cups prepared stuffing (leftover is fine, I used savory and cornbread mixed)
- 1 apple, peeled and cored and chopped
- 1 tablespoon butter, divided
- 1/2 cup stock (or vermouth or white wine or Calvados or what you have on hand)
- With half the butter, butter small 8" casserole with lid while oven pre-heats to 350* . Mix apples into stuffing and press into the baking dish.
- Dry pork chops with paper towels and lightly season with salt and pepper.
- Melt remaining butter over medium high heat. When it stops sizzling, brown the chops on both sides. Remove chops to the casserole on top of the stuffing.
- De-glaze the pan with a little stock or wine, and pour the drippings over the chops and stuffing. Bake covered for 50 minutes. Uncover for 10 minutes. Add a salad or veggies to complete the meal.
